Selecting the Right Cooking Cabinets: A Manual
Renovating your culinary area can feel overwhelming, and one of the biggest selections is choosing the perfect storage units. From time-honored shaker styles to contemporary flat-front designs, the options are vast. Consider your price range initially; cabinet materials – wood, laminate, or thermofoil – significantly impact the overall cost. Beyond aesthetics, think about functionality. Do you need pull-out shelves, gentle-action doors, or a integrated pantry? Don't overlook accessories like handles – they can elevate the entire feel. Ultimately, careful planning and research will ensure you opt for cooking cupboards that are both attractive and practical for years to come.

Modern Kitchen Cupboard Finishes & Directions
The kitchen is rapidly becoming the heart of the home, and renovating your cabinetry is a fantastic way to reflect that. Currently, we’re seeing a shift away from solely traditional hues towards more innovative finishes. Satin surfaces are incredibly trendy, offering a sophisticated and clean aesthetic. Beyond flat, dimensional finishes, like those mimicking wood grain or offering a subtly uneven feel, are gaining momentum. Consider incorporating two-tone cabinetry – a darker shade on the lower units and a lighter color on the uppers – to create visual depth. Earthy tones, such as greige, and deep, moody blues are proving exceptionally versatile choices for a variety of design schemes. Don't forget the influence of pulls; bronze accents remain beloved but gunmetal offers a stylish alternative.
